In the AWS SMAW electrode classification, which digit indicates the electrode position?

Explanation:
In the SMAW electrode designation, the digits after the E break down three main properties: the first two digits show the minimum tensile strength, the second-to-last digit specifies the welding position capability, and the last digit relates to current/polarity and coating type. So the digit that indicates the electrode position is the second-to-last digit. For example, in a code like E6010, that third digit carries the position information, telling you what welding positions the electrode is suitable for.

LA City Certified Welder Written Exam Overview

The LA City Certified Welder Written Exam is a crucial step for anyone looking to establish themselves in the welding industry. This exam assesses your knowledge and understanding of various welding techniques, safety protocols, and industry standards. Understanding what to expect can significantly enhance your chances of success.

Exam Format

The exam typically consists of multiple-choice questions that cover a broad range of topics related to welding. You will encounter questions that test your knowledge of welding processes, materials, safety practices, and applicable codes. The format is designed to evaluate both theoretical understanding and practical application of welding concepts.

Common Content Areas

Familiarizing yourself with the content areas covered in the exam is essential. Here are some common topics you should expect:

  • Welding Processes: Knowledge of various welding techniques such as MIG, TIG, and stick welding.
  • Materials: Understanding different types of metals and alloys, including their properties and appropriate welding techniques.
  • Safety Standards: Awareness of safety protocols and regulations that govern welding practices to ensure a safe working environment.
  • Welding Symbols and Diagrams: Ability to read and interpret welding symbols as they appear in technical drawings.
  • Welding Codes: Familiarity with industry standards and codes that apply to welding practices in LA City.
